well i decided to buy one of these. seeing as the cars being painted i want to protect the new paint-work on the bonnet as much as i can. it will only be fitted when the cars been driven and removed at shows :D

Image

these are about £70-£80 on ebay, but i got mine from germany for only £40.

so what do you's think? would you buy one or not? remember most stone damage is done on the front edge of the bonnet
